The executive committee of USC’s Board of Trustees approved contract extensions today for Gamecocks baseball coach Ray Tanner and football defensive coordinator Ellis Johnson. Tanner received a raise of $25,000 per year and was given an additional year, taking his contract through the 2013 season. Tanner’s media compensation went from $100,000 to $125,000, making his annual guaranteed income $370,000. Johnson, in his first season with the Gamecocks, also was given an extra year through the end of the 2011 season. Johnson did not receive an increase in salary, which will remain at $350,000.
